In British versions of the books, the postal address of the Esperanto
Society was provided, along with an explanation that "Esperanto is not
made up for this story, it is real and alive ..."

However, I only bothered following up with Esperanto when I discovered
that you could run through course-work via email, having your work
'marked' by a real Esperanto speaker within a couple of days. That was
pre-IRC, so things might be swifter these days ... :-)
